Introduction

A major part of our lives is all about avoiding pain. Pain in so many ways rules our lives. My missionary told us that one very important step in awakening is to liberate ourselves from pain.

As long as the ego is alive there will always be some kind of pain that we will experience. It seems like we can’t avoid it. Well experience is showing me that we can’t until avoid it until the ego is all dead.

So we have to either get use to it or learn somehow to not be phased by it. To experience it with awareness observing it but having the attitude that and firm knowledge that it will pass through us and go, pain is always leaving us actually. Because its job is to take us to healing what is wrong.


Liberate It

There are two steps to doing this. The full way is to penetrate deep into the pain and dissolve it from the inside. This takes time and lots of comprehension. This though is the full final solution and it also requires the payment of many Karmic debts.

The first step, is to be open to pain, to not fear it, to understand deeply that it there to heal us, to indicate to us what is wrong and for us to fix it. It is actually a friend. If we start to not fear it we are getting free of it, we are allowing it to function in us and to fulfil its function within us. The main thing is to no longer avoid and fear it. Then we are starting to get free of it and it is going to stop ruling our lives. This though is emotional pain not the physical pain.


People who Self-Harm

All of the people who harm themselves have all come from very troubled pasts. They are all in pain. No one of them is totally happy and free of pain, they are deeply in it. They are compensating for not being able to control or deal with their pain. So they harm themselves inflict upon themselves pain in a way that they can control and mange. They only do it physically because they know the body will make it pass but they never go into difficult emotional situations to feel pain, they know that that is what they really fear and that is where their pain comes from.


Conclusion

When we know how to go to the Being to solve the pain, and ourselves together with the Being (in us) solves our pain we are free of that particular pain.

The essence and the Being are the balm to our pains. But before that we need to be able to open to the pain to allow it to move though us and to teach us what is wrong with our inner psychological functioning. Then we must act to correct it and then change and then the pain serves its purpose to take us to healing.

Please note, in this post I am referring to emotional psychological pain, not the physical pain. If we feel physical pain we should act to heal it straight away.
